Silopilot T FMM20

Configurable Models 4 models
Silopilot FMM20 is a low cost device for electromechanical level measurement in bins or silos with dusty, fine-grained or coarse grained bulk solids or in tanks with liquids.

Continuous / Solids

Measuring Principle Electromechanical
Characteristic / Application Electromechanical level measurement in bins or silos with dusty, fine-grained or coarse grained bulk solids
Specialities Switch to indicate need of maintenance (predictive maintenance)
Supply / Communication 90... 253V, 50/60Hz
20 - 28 VDC
Accuracy +/- 2.5 cm (0.98")
Ambient temperature -40°C ... +60°C
(-40°F...140°F)
Process temperature -20°C ... +150°C
(-4°F...302°F)
Process pressure / max. overpressure limit 0.8 ... 1.1 bar abs.
(11.6psi ...15.95psi abs.)
Main wetted parts Aluminium, Steel, Stainless steel
Process connection Flange DN100 PN16 / 4"
Blocking distance Top: 500 mm (20")
Max. measurement distance 42 m (138 ft)
Communication 0/4...20 mA
Certificates / Approvals ATEX

The Silopilot FMM20 is an economical level measuring instrument for measuring dusty, fine or coarse granular solids in box-type silos or bins, or for measuring liquids in tanks.

 

Advantages

Level measurement unaffected by product characteristics, up to 32m

Accuracy: ±2.5cm or ±1 pulse

Process temperature up to 150°C

One-piece transmitter with 0/4-20mA current output and an additional freely programmable signal output (e.g. counter pulse).

Convenient menu-guided operation via a four-line text display.

Complete electronic digital minimum fail-safe mode, so that no moving parts enter the silo outlet and the conveying unit is not affected.

Power supply 90~253VAC (wide-range voltage supply unit) and 24 VDC, depending on the selected version.

 

Application areas

The Silopilot T FMM20 is an electromechanical level measuring system for light granular solids such as wheat, plastic granules and powders. Based on weight sensing, it measures the level in coal bunkers or silos containing dust, fine or coarse granular solids.
